WDC WD30EZRZ-xxZ5HBx

From Computing Classics Wiki

WD30EZRZ-xxZ5HBx is a hard drive model created by Western Digital. It is a 3 TB 3.5" CMR hard drive, based on 1 TB platters. It is based on the previous WDC WD30EZRX-xxD8PBx, which belongs to the same family, Diablo3s, but was a Green drive, which was retired following negative reputation due to the family's infamous head parking issues.[1]

Similar units from other manufacturers included the TOSHIBA DT01ABA300 and its retail rebrand, TOSHIBA HDWA130.

SMART attributes[edit | edit source]

ID Name
0x01/1 Read Error Rate
0x03/3 Spin-Up Time
0x04/4 Start/Stop Count
0x05/5 Reallocated Sectors Count
0x07/7 Seek Error Rate
0x09/9 Power-On Hours
0x0A/10 Spin Retry Count
0x0B/11 Recalibration Retries
0x0C/12 Power Cycle Count
0xC0/192 Power-off Retract Count
0xC1/193 Load/Unload Cycle Count
0xC2/194 Temperature
0xC4/196 Reallocation Event Count
0xC5/197 Current Pending Sector Count
0xC6/198 Uncorrectable Sector Count
0xC7/199 UltraDMA CRC Error Count
0xC8/200 Write Error Rate

Trivia[edit | edit source]

  • It is currently the only remaining hard drive model of this basic specification (PC, 3 TB 3.5" CMR). The TOSHIBA DT01ABA300 and HDWA130 were discontinued, and Seagate never produced a similar hard drive.
